Glitch Lab Pro UE5 is a high-end post-processing glitch suite for realistic broadcast and digital-TV signal failures. It focuses on block artifacts, line tears, scanlines, RGB split, VHS noise, RF static, and codec or data breakup rather than abstract distortion only.
The package is built for stylized cinematics, damaged-monitor looks, corrupted transmission shots, sci-fi interfaces, unstable surveillance feeds, and noisy retro-broadcast presentation. A demo level is included so you can review each material in context before wiring it into your own scenes.

Included Materials
Analog Chroma Glitch: analog-style chroma drift with unstable noisy channel offsets.
Chromatic Noise: animated chromatic shimmer with subtle RGB instability.
Color Fold Glitch: modulo-like rainbow banding and broken contour folding.
Compression Codec Glitch: blocky compression breakup with quantization and color shifts.
Data Glitch: datamosh-like pixel-block shifts and RGB misalignment.
Digital Glitch: YUV-style digital tearing with horizontal corruption.
DTV Signal Breakup: strong TV-broadcast failure bands with sync chaos.
Line Shake Glitch: unstable horizontal and vertical line offsets.
Mosaic Glitch: corrupted mosaic tiles with shifting and misalignment.
Noise Edge Shift: noisy edge offsets that push outlines out of place.
RF Interference Glitch: crawling RF-style static and broadcast shimmer.
RGB Desync Glitch: RGB channel separation with direction-based block breakup.
RGB Pulse: rhythmic RGB split waves for reactive glitch motion.
Scanline Jitter: unstable scanlines with small jumpy movement.
Signal Crush Glitch: compressed block breakup with crushed signal chunks.
Signal Shock Glitch: noisy horizontal RGB bursts and interference spikes.
Soft RGB Glitch: smoother chromatic drift with punchy impulse bursts.
UV Echo Glitch: rotational UV ghosting driven by color and saturation.
